How to Choose the Right Executive Coach for You
Start by identifying your biggest leadership challenge. Are you struggling with team dynamics, strategic vision, or transitioning into a new role? Look for a coach with specific experience in your industry, whether that is defense, tech, or healthcare. Check their credentials, especially ICF certification, which ensures a high standard of practice. Schedule a consultation to see if their style and methodology resonate with you. The best coaching relationship is built on trust and a shared commitment to your growth.
